The World Food Programme is the food-assistance branch of the United Nations. It is the world’s largest humanitarian organization, the largest one focused on hunger and food security, and the largest provider of school meals. Founded in 1961, it is headquartered in Rome and has offices in 80 countries.

Organizational Context: This position is found in Johannesburg Regional Bureau and typically reports to the Senior Regional HR officer or the designate. The Job holder will operate with minimal supervision and provides guidance to junior staff to ensure that operational and project objectives are achieved. he/she is heavily involved in day–to-day activities and analytical work. The Job holder will provide advice on low complex issues, applying HR rules, regulations and expertise in making determinations and recommendations across a range of activities.

Eligibility Criteria

Education:

  • Advanced university degree in Human Resource Management, Public or Business Administration, Industrial Psychology or other relevant field, or First University degree with additional years of related work experience or trainings/courses.

Experience:

  • Three or more years of postgraduate professional experience in Human Resources with an interest in international humanitarian development.

Knowledge & Skills:

  • Broad or specialised knowledge of HR best practices, techniques and processes with some understanding of the basic theoretical background.
  • Ability to supervise and support more junior and/or less experienced members of the team.
  • Ability to work with minimal supervision.
  • Ability to analyze data, draw conclusions and recommend a course of action.
  • Good communication skills required to give and receive information and work with a variety of individuals.
  • Ability to establish and maintain effective relationships with clients and provide client-oriented service. Ability to identify client’s needs and match them to appropriate solutions.
  • Knowledge of, or the ability to quickly assimilate, UN/WFP specific processes and systems.

Language:

  • National Professional: Fluency (level C) in English language and the duty station’s language, if different.
